门户网站用什么源码最适合重构新
门户网站是大型互联网站点之一,其性能,可靠性和可扩展性都是必须考虑的因素。许多Web开发公司和团队,由于使用了不当的技术和不成熟的代码,导致慢速加载和冗余资源而使个人和企业失去了不少客户。为了解决这些问题,门户网站需要重构,然而选择什么源码却成为了一个新的问题。在本文中,我们将探究门户网站用什么源码最适合重构新。
ASP.NET
ASP.NET是微软发行的一种Web应用程序框架。它可以用来建立动态网站,Web应用程序和XML Web服务。ASP.NET是全球许多大型门户网站的常见选择,如MSDN、Stack Overflow和Wikipedia。ASP.NET是微软的技术,因此它在Windows服务器上的性能和可靠性非常好。
ASP.NET框架支持许多流行的编程语言,包括C#、VB.NET和F#,允许开发人员在编写时一次性使用多个语言。它也为开发人员提供了许多工具和类库,可帮助轻松开发复杂的门户网站。不仅如此,ASP.NET还具有良好的安全性和强大的性能,能够让网站快速响应访问者所提出的请求。
Java Servlets和JSP
Java Servlets和JSP是设计为构建Web应用程序的Java技术。Java Servlets是在服务器上运行的小型Java程序,它可以处理HTTP请求和响应。JSP(Java Server Pages)是一种动态网页技术,使Java Servlets能够以HTML格式呈现动态内容。这与ASP.NET很相似,但Java Servlets和JSP是开源的,并且可以在各种操作系统和服务器上使用。
Java Servlets和JSP是在Java EE(Java Enterprise Edition)内被广泛用于Web应用程序的构建上。它们的性能和可靠性同样很好。这些技术也具有很广泛的社区支持,并且随着时间的推移,他们更加成熟和变得更易用。
Node.js
Node.js是一个基于JavaScript的开源服务器端框架。由于它基于V8引擎,因此它在执行JavaScript脚本时非常快,并且在可扩展性方面表现出色。Node.js可以用于构建高性能的门户网站,这些门户网站具有高度响应性和可伸缩性。
在Node.js中,JavaScript可以用于服务器端和客户端开发。这意味着开发人员可以使用相同的编程语言来处理服务器端和客户端的请求和响应。Node.js也有一个强大的包管理器,允许开发人员轻松的查找和安装特定框架和库。Node.js的社区也很活跃,并提供了许多可用于构建门户网站的模块、框架和库。
PHP
PHP已经存在了两十多年,是一个非常流行的服务器端脚本语言。在PHP的支持下,开发人员可以轻松地构建动态和交互性门户网站,功能非常强大。PHP的优点包括可移植性、通用性和易学性,这使得PHP成为了许多中小规模的门户网站的首选。
PHP也可以通过众多框架实现更为稳定的呈现,如Laravel、CodeIgniter和Yii等。它还具有一个很大且活跃的社区,可以为开发人员提供各种各样的包、类库、工具等,以帮助他们轻松地构建可靠的门户网站。
虽然各种源码都可以构建高性能、响应性和可伸缩性的门户网站,但每个技术都有其专门的优势。相比较而言,如果你寻求一个可靠的、快速的、易于使用的框架,那么ASP.NET和Java Servlets和JSP是很好的选择。如果你更加喜欢JavaScript语言,那么你可能会更愿意选择Node.js。另外,如果你需要降低开发成本,并且希望快速进入市场,那么PHP可能是最好的选择。最终,在选择源码时,您应该考虑项目的需求和特点,并选出最适合的框架。
还没有评论,来说两句吧...